The unit must be installed in a location with adequate ventilation, at least 5 m away from adjacent surfaces. Be sure that no ventilation slots are blocked. Some fixture may carry high heat, do not aim at objective more than 2 minutes. Safe rope should be used to install machine. Bearing of safe rope should be more than 3 times of the machine weight. Complimentary signal cable transmits signals to 20 unit fixtures at most. Signal amplifier is a must to connect more fixtures. And a terminal should be added at the end of last fixtures’ DMX sockets, 120 Ohm, 1/4W resistance need welding between Pin 2 and Pin 3. Always disconnect from the power source before servicing or replacing fuse/lamp and be sure to replace with same fuse/lamp size and type. Cut off power before moving, repairing and cleaning the machine.
